520 |a "Essential guidance for creation of an effective fraud audit program in core business systems. The Association of Certified Fraud Examiners has reported that U.S. businesses lose up to $4 billion annually due to fraud and abuse. Discover fraud within your business before yours becomes another business fraud statistic. Fraud in the Core Business Systems provides a proven fraud methodology that allows auditors to discover fraud versus investigating it. Explains how to create a fraud audit program. Shows auditors how to locate fraud through the use of data mining. Focuses on a proven methodology that has actually detected fraudulent transactions. Take a look inside for essential guidance for fraud discovery within specific corporate F&A functions, such as disbursement, procurement, payroll, revenue misstatement, inventory, journal entries, and management override."--  |c Provided by publisher.
